Mt 19, 3 -12
Today, the Gospel tells us about some Pharisees who came to Jesus test Him. They asked Jesus, “Is it lawful for a man to divorce his wife for any cause whatever?” Jesus answered, “What God has joined together, man must not separate”.   
Love is a topic that attracts the attention of many people. Whatever generation or stage in history, love always plays an important role in life. In the beginning of creation, God created man and woman (Adam & Eve) and they became one. So, God put love into the beginning of humankind. God did not want us to live alone. He wanted us to have a happy life and have a companion to love and help each other. Moreover, in the story of Adam and Eve, God wanted to express his love and his care to all families. A happy family is a family with full of happiness and peace. Family is where man and woman are doing the best thing to each other. It is where they want to come back to in order to have lunch and dinner after a hard work. It is where they can find peace and safety. It is where they can put their belief completely to each other.
The question of some Pharisees in the Gospel, “Is it lawful for a man to divorce his wife for any cause whatever?” is still a real question in our society today. We know that divorce is widespread in the world and even legal in many countries. In Vietnam, we cannot count how many divorces happen every year. There are so many young people who do not want to get married anymore. There are a lot of couples who do not want to have children. Others do want to spend more time in the family. For most people, marriage is not important and necessary. 
Moreover, adultery is an extremely serious problem today. Many families are shattered because of adultery. There are many reasons that lead to this problem, but the main reason is the lack of love.

Nowadays, many families lack the presence of love, especially the presence of God’s love. The reasons for this lack of love comes from being too busy with their study, work and personal enjoinment. Therefore, we ask our loving Lord to wake up those who are married to be aware of the importance of marriage. We also ask him to bless and protect all families in the world, especially, those who are suffering.
